Surface area would be measured in square inches or square feet. This is the area of a flat surface, like a desk top. Volume is the inside area, like inside a balloon. This would be measured in cubic inches or feet (inches x inches x inches).

To create a floating desk, you can use wall-mounted brackets or shelves to support the desk surface. Make sure to securely attach the brackets to the wall studs for stability. Choose a sturdy material for the desk surface, such as wood or metal, and ensure it is properly secured to the brackets. Consider the weight capacity of the brackets and desk surface to support your intended use.
To create a DIY plywood desk, you will need to measure and cut the plywood to the desired size for the desk surface. Then, attach legs or a frame to support the desk. Sand the edges and surface of the plywood, and finish with paint or stain for a polished look.
You need to know the length and width of the desk before you can determine the area. Multiply the length by the width to get your answer (length x width = area).

Pressure in physics refers to the force applied per unit area on a surface. It is measured in pascals (Pa) or atmospheres (atm) and can be calculated using the formula P = F/A, where P is pressure, F is force, and A is the surface area.
